# Using Templates

A template is a strategy with its settings already filled in. You pick one, change the settings that are yours, and save. You can change every setting after that.

## In the desktop app

1. Open **Strategies** from the left rail.

2. Click **Templates** in the toolbar. If you have no strategies yet, click **Browse templates**.

3. The **Start from a template** panel opens. Click a template card.

4. The app creates the strategy and opens it in the editor.

5. Change the settings that are yours: the channel or alert names, the broker, and the size.

6. Test the strategy before you turn it on. The strategy starts switched off.

The desktop app has these templates:

| Template | Source | Instrument | What it sets |
| --- | --- | --- | --- |
| Copy a Discord options channel | Discord | Options | Size 1, **Double-down protection** on, **Buy same-day on the matching weekday** on, **Slippage cap** 5% |
| Discord futures to Interactive Brokers | Discord | Futures | Broker IBKR, ticker NQ, direction Both, size 1, **Slippage cap** 1% |
| TradingView to Interactive Brokers | TradingView | Stocks | Broker IBKR, size 100, **Slippage cap** 1% |
| Reverse split arbitrage | Serverside | RSA | Fennel and 9 more RSA brokers, 1 share each |
| Telegram signal copier | Telegram | Options | **Match by keyword** with a default size of 1, a keyword whitelist of BUY, SELL, STC and BTO, **Double-down protection** on, **Slippage cap** 10% |
| Start from scratch | | | An empty strategy |

The Copy Trading app does not show the **Reverse split arbitrage** template.

## In the web dashboard

1. Open **Strategies** and click **New strategy**. The **Overview** page has the same button.

2. The **Start a new strategy** page shows the templates. Click a chip, for example **Options** or **Memes**, to see one instrument. You can also type in **Search templates**.

3. Click a template card. The builder opens with the template settings.

4. Pick your own Discord channel or Telegram chat. A template never brings a channel with it.

5. Change the size and the broker if you need to, then save. The strategy starts paused.

To start with an empty form, click **Start from scratch**, the first card.

A card shows the take profit and the stop loss when the template sets them. It also shows up to three features, for example **AI selling** or **Dupe protection**. Some templates come from a signal provider, and the card shows the provider's name and logo.

Already in the builder with a new strategy? Click **Use a template**. On a phone, the button is **Template**. The template replaces the settings in the form.

> **Note**
>
> TradeLabs publishes the web dashboard templates, so that list can change. The desktop app templates are part of the app. The two lists are not the same.
